Title: Deploying Nginx Server – Optimize Your Website and Improve Performance 🚀IntroductionAre you looking for a way to improve your website’s performance? Look no further than Nginx. This powerful web server software is known for its speed, reliability, and scalability. In this article, we’ll explore the ins and outs of deploying Nginx on your website.What is Nginx?Nginx (pronounced “engine-x”) is a popular HTTP and reverse proxy server that powers some of the world’s largest websites, including Airbnb, Netflix, and Dropbox. It was created to address performance issues with traditional server software like Apache, and it’s known for its lightweight, high-performance architecture.Advantages of Nginx1. High Performance – Nginx is designed to handle a large number of requests while using minimal resources. It uses an event-driven architecture that allows it to handle thousands of concurrent connections.2. Proxy Server – Nginx can be used as a reverse proxy server, which can help improve website performance by caching frequently accessed content.3. Easy to Use – Nginx is easy to install and configure, even for those with little web server experience.4. Scalable – Nginx is highly scalable and can handle heavy traffic without any problems.5. Open-Source – Nginx is open-source software, which means it’s free to use and comes with a large community of developers contributing to its development.6. Supports Multiple Protocols – Nginx can be used to serve content using HTTP, HTTPS, TCP, and UDP protocols.7. Security – Nginx offers advanced security features, such as SSL/TLS support, and can be used to protect against DDoS attacks.Disadvantages of Nginx1. Configuration – Nginx’s configuration files can be complex and difficult to understand for beginners.2. Limited Dynamic Content Support – While Nginx is great at serving static content, it can be less effective at serving dynamic content.3. Limited Windows Support – Nginx runs best on Linux/Unix operating systems, and its support for Windows is limited.4. Limited Ecosystem – Compared to Apache, Nginx has a smaller ecosystem of modules and add-ons.5. No Built-in Support for .htaccess Files – Nginx doesn’t support .htaccess files, which can make certain configurations more difficult.6. No Built-in Support for Modularity – Unlike Apache, Nginx doesn’t have built-in support for modularity, which can make customizing the server more challenging.7. Learning Curve – While Nginx is easy to use for basic site setup, more advanced configuration can require a learning curve.Nginx DeploymentNow that you know the advantages and disadvantages of Nginx, let’s discuss how to deploy it.1. Choose Hosting Provider – Choose a hosting provider that supports Nginx or set up a VPS and install Nginx.2. Install Nginx – Follow the instructions to install Nginx on your server.3. Configure Nginx – Customize the configuration files to suit your website’s needs.4. Verify Installation – Verify that Nginx is installed correctly and running properly.5. Test Your Website – Test your website to ensure it’s optimized for Nginx.6. Monitor Performance – Monitor your website’s performance using Nginx’s built-in monitoring tools or third-party tools like New Relic.7. Keep Nginx Up-to-Date – Regularly update Nginx to ensure your website is secure and running smoothly.Table: Nginx Server Deployment ChecklistFAQs1. What is the difference between Nginx and Apache?2. Can Nginx be used as a load balancer?3. Does Nginx support SSL/TLS?4. Is Nginx difficult to install and configure?5. Does Nginx support PHP?6. Can Nginx be used to serve static content?7. Can Nginx be used to protect against DDoS attacks?8. What is a reverse proxy server?9. How does Nginx improve website performance?10. What are some of the popular websites that use Nginx?11. What is the best operating system to use with Nginx?12. How can I monitor my website’s performance with Nginx?13. How can I troubleshoot Nginx problems?ConclusionIn conclusion, deploying Nginx on your website can provide numerous benefits. While the learning curve for Nginx can be steep, the performance gains are worth it. Take advantage of Nginx’s features and scalability to make your website lightning-fast and secure.Closing/DisclaimerDeploying Nginx requires technical expertise and familiarity with server software. Before attempting to deploy Nginx, make sure you have a solid understanding of web servers and how they work. Additionally, always back up your data and configuration files to avoid losing important data during deployment.
deploy index.html on nginx server Title: The Ultimate Guide to Deploying Index.html on Nginx Server 🚀Introduction:Welcome to the ultimate guide for deploying index.html on Nginx server. In this article, we will guide you through the…
dynamically add server nginx Title: Dynamically Add Server Nginx: Boosting Your Website's Performance🚀 Introduction 🚀Hello and welcome to our article on dynamically adding server Nginx! In today's fast-paced digital world, website owners must prioritize…
Add Nginx to Apache Server: Combining Two Powerhouses for… Introduction:Greetings fellow web developers! Are you tired of slow loading times and high server resource usage? Do you want to make your website faster and more efficient? If yes, then…
web server nginx on windows Title: Nginx on Windows: A Comprehensive Guide🚀 IntroductionWelcome aboard! Are you looking for a powerful and efficient web server for Windows? Look no further than Nginx! In this article, we'll…
Deploy a Nginx Server: Advantages and Disadvantages IntroductionGreetings to all our readers, who are interested in deploying a Nginx server. Nginx is the second most popular web server in the world, as it offers speed, scalability, and…
Nginx Staging Server: Everything You Need to Know 🚀 IntroductionWelcome to the ultimate guide to the nginx staging server! In today's fast-paced digital world, website developers and administrators need to deploy changes quickly while minimizing the risk of…
The Power of Server Name Nginx: Advantages, Disadvantages,… Introduction: Who is this Article for?Welcome, readers! If you're here, it's likely that you've heard about server name Nginx. But, what exactly is it? And, more importantly, what are the…
Running a Nginx Proxy Server: All You Need to Know IntroductionGreetings, fellow tech enthusiasts! In this day and age where websites and web applications have become a necessity, there’s no doubt that the existence of a reliable web server is…
Nginx Flask on Different Server: A Comprehensive Guide IntroductionWelcome to our comprehensive guide on Nginx Flask on different server. In the world of web development, there are various technologies that developers can use to build robust applications. Two…
Nginx Web Server Name: Advantages and Disadvantages The Rise of NginxBefore we dive into the crux of this article, let's talk about the history of Nginx. In 2002, Igor Sysoev created Nginx with the aim of addressing…
nginx what is server http2 Title: The Power of nginx Server with HTTP/2 Protocol 🚀Opening: Welcome to the world of server technology! If you're reading this article, you're probably a tech enthusiast or a business…
Nginx Server Name Vagrant: Everything You Need to Know IntroductionGreetings, readers! Are you searching for a reliable server name for your web development needs? Look no further than Nginx server name vagrant. Nginx is an open-source web server that's…
Nginx Web Server Commands: Boost Your Website Performance… IntroductionWelcome to our comprehensive guide on Nginx web server commands. As a web developer or system administrator, you may be familiar with Apache, but Nginx is quickly gaining ground for…
Basic HTTP Server Nginx: Advantages and Disadvantages… The Ultimate Guide to Understanding the Basic HTTP Server NginxWelcome to our article on the Basic HTTP Server Nginx. If you're new to web servers and wondering what the hype…
Nginx Server No Domain: Everything You Need to Know IntroductionDo you want to know how to use Nginx server without a domain name? This article will guide you through the process. Nginx server is a popular and reliable software…
How to Check if Your Server is Nginx IntroductionHello and welcome to our article on checking if your server is Nginx! If you're reading this, chances are you have a website that's hosted on a server and you're…
is nginx a proxy server Title: Is Nginx a Proxy Server? Finding Out The Truth 🕵️♂️Opening:Welcome everyone! In this age of the internet, we often come across technical terms that leave us bewildered. One such…
Nginx Server Not Found Error: Everything You Need to Know 🚨 Attention Website Owners: How to Fix the Dreaded Nginx Server Not Found ErrorGreetings fellow website owners and developers! If you're reading this article, chances are you've encountered the dreaded…
apache nginx proxy same server 🚀 Apache Nginx Proxy: The Ultimate Solution for Server Management 🚀Are you tired of managing multiple servers? Do you want to streamline your workflow and simplify your server management? If…
Understanding RTMP Server to Nginx IntroductionWelcome to our in-depth article on RTMP server to Nginx. This article is designed to help you understand the advantages and disadvantages of using Nginx as an RTMP server and…
is my server nginx Title: Is My Server Nginx? 🤔Opening:Greetings readers! If you’re here, chances are you’ve been wondering, “Is my server Nginx?” Nginx is a popular web server that’s capable of handling large…
The Cost of Using Nginx Web Server: Everything You Need to… Greetings, fellow web developers! In today's digital age, choosing the right web server can make or break your website's performance. And when it comes to web servers, Nginx has emerged…
Dockerfile Nodejs Nginx Web Server: A Comprehensive Guide IntroductionAre you looking for a reliable and efficient way to deploy your Nodejs app? If yes, then you are in the right place. Dockerfile Nodejs Nginx Web Server is the…
Unlock the Power of Nginx Linux Ruby Server IntroductionHello and welcome to this article about Nginx Linux Ruby Server. We know that in this fast-paced digital era, deploying web servers and applications can be a tricky task, but…
nginx proxy to another server Title: Nginx Proxy to Another Server: Boost Your Website's Performance 🚀Introduction:Welcome to our comprehensive guide on Nginx proxy to another server! If you're looking to optimize your website's performance and…
Deploying Geth on an Nginx Server: A Complete Guide 🚀 Ready to take Ethereum node deployment to the next level? If you're an Ethereum developer or looking to build decentralized applications, you know that Geth is an essential client…
Shiny Server Configuration with Nginx: Boosting Your… 🚀Rev up Your Website’s Performance with Shiny Server ConfigurationWelcome to our comprehensive guide on configuring Shiny Server with Nginx! In today's world, where web application deployment has become crucial for…
nginx on windows server Title: Nginx on Windows Server – Boost Your Web Server Performance!🌟 Introduction 🌟Welcome to our comprehensive guide on using Nginx on Windows Server! In this article, we will provide you…
Server Nginx Config: Everything You Need to Know Introduction Welcome to our comprehensive guide on server Nginx config. If you're managing a website or an application, you're likely familiar with the importance of web servers. In recent years,…